适配体在食源性致病菌检测中的应用进展
Application Progress of Aptamers in the Detection of Food-borne Pathogenic Bacteria
摘要
Abstract
Aptamers are artificial DNA/RNA oligonucleotides binding target ligands with high affinities,and they are selected from the libraries of single-strand nucleic acid random sequence in vitro by SELEX. Compared with the traditional methods,application of aptamers has the obvious advantages of high specificity,chemical stability and simplicity of modification in the detection of food-borne pathogenic bacteria, thus it draws attentions and applications in this field. However,the combination principle of aptamers to the target has not been understood clearly yet,and summaries on the selection of aptamers against food-borne pathogenic bacteria and its application are still deficient. Combined with the characteristics of food-borne pathogenic bacteria,this article describes the selection characteristics of aptamers against them,and the latest progress in the detection field. Finally,the existing problems and development trend are proposed.关键词
